== <span style="color: #FFFFFF;">Evaluating</span> == Neuroscience AI evaluation: # '''Neural predictivity''': RΒ² between model predictions and actual neural responses on held-out stimuli β the primary metric for brain-as-benchmark research. # '''BCI accuracy''': classification accuracy across subjects and sessions; temporal stability over weeks. # '''Cell segmentation''': IoU against human expert annotations. # '''Reproducibility''': neuroscience AI has a severe reproducibility crisis; publish code and data; replicate on independent labs' datasets. # '''Statistical power''': small sample sizes (one patient for BCI, 10-20 subjects for fMRI) require rigorous multiple-comparison correction. </div> <div style="background-color: #2F4F4F; color: #FFFFFF; padding: 20px; border-radius: 8px; margin-bottom: 15px;">
